5 May 2015

In an April 3 article published by Bloomberg BNA “Corporate Law & Accountability Report,” business & securities litigation partner Zach Brez and government enforcement associate Michael Casey examine takeaways from a plea agreement reached between the DOJ and Schlumberger Oilfield Holdings related to violations of the International Emergency Economic Powers Act.
